Successful Trading Through Backtesting

When navigating the complexities of financial trading, a clearly-defined and strategic approach significantly enhances the likelihood of success. Among the foundational elements that contribute to a robust trading strategy, backtesting stands out as a vital practice. This method involves testing a trading strategy using historical data, allowing traders to gauge how their strategy would have fared in past market scenarios. Engaging in effective backtesting provides a proactive way for traders to assess and refine their strategies, reducing quite a bit of risk associated with real-money trading.

Understanding the Significance of Backtesting

Backtesting is essential for various compelling reasons, each critical to a trader’s ongoing development and success in the market landscape.

1. Insight into Performance Across Market Conditions

A pivotal benefit of backtesting lies in its ability to illuminate how a trading strategy could perform under diverse market conditions. By systematically simulating trades over various periods, traders can identify patterns in their strategies’ effectiveness. For instance, a strategy that performs well during a bullish market phase might exhibit weaknesses in a bearish market; recognizing these tendencies can highlight necessary adjustments to bolster effectiveness. Without this insight, traders risk applying strategies that could lead to significant losses when market dynamics shift unexpectedly.

2. Building Confidence and Discipline

Confidence is a crucial element in trading, often determining whether a trader executes their plan effectively or succumbs to emotional decision-making. Backtesting foster confidence by using tangible, historical data to illustrate a strategy’s potential success over time. For example, if a trader backtests a strategy and discovers that it could have yielded consistent profits under varying conditions, they gain a foundation of trust in that strategy. This trust is essential, especially when facing the inherent volatility of financial markets, allowing traders to remain committed to their strategy rather than prematurely abandoning it amidst unforeseen circumstances.

3. Identifying Areas for Improvement

No strategy is perfect. Backtesting offers invaluable learning opportunities for traders, enabling them to identify flaws or limitations within their approach. By analyzing metrics such as drawdown, win/loss ratios, and the overall return on investment, traders can pinpoint specific areas that need refinement. For instance, if backtesting reveals that a strategy produces regular losses after a fixed number of winning trades, the trader might consider modifying their exit strategy to lock in profits sooner. Continuous improvement based on backtesting results can lead to a more resilient and adaptable trading strategy.

Steps to Effectively Backtest a Trading Strategy

Backtesting involves a systematic approach to ensure that the process is thorough and yields useful insights. Below is a step-by-step guide to effectively backtest a trading strategy.

Step 1: Define Your Trading Strategy

Before embarking on the backtesting journey, a solid foundation must be laid. Traders need to explicitly outline their trading strategy, including:

– **Entry Rules**: What conditions must be met to initiate a trade? For example, a trader might decide to enter a position when a moving average crosses above a medium-term average.

– **Exit Rules**: These dictate when to close a trade, which might be based on profit targets, stop-loss levels, or other technical indicators.

– **Risk Management Parameters**: It’s crucial to establish how much capital is at risk on each trade and set appropriate stop-loss orders to mitigate potential losses.

By clearly defining these elements, traders create a blueprint from which they can run simulations against historical data.

Step 2: Collect Historical Data

Once the strategy is defined, the next step is to gather sufficient historical data related to the relevant market or asset. This data is crucial for conducting backtests, and various sources can provide it, including trading platforms, financial websites, and data service providers. Traders should aim for several years’ worth of data to capture different market cycles effectively.

Step 3: Utilize Backtesting Software

To streamline the backtesting process, traders can leverage specialized software or even spreadsheets equipped to handle the calculations required. Many trading platforms come with built-in backtesting capabilities, which simplify data entry and analysis. By inputting the defined strategy and historical data into these platforms, traders can automatically simulate what their trades would have looked like over time. Performance metrics, including total return, maximum drawdown, and the Sharpe ratio—used to understand risk-adjusted returns—can be generated for analytical purposes.

Step 4: Analyze Performance Metrics

After running the backtest, traders should thoroughly analyze the resulting metrics. This involves not only looking at how much total profit was made but also examining the strategy’s consistency and reliability. Important questions to consider include:

– How often did the strategy result in profitable trades?
– What was the maximum drawdown, indicating the maximum loss experienced before a recovery?
– How does the strategy perform under different market conditions, such as uptrends, downtrends, and sideways movements?

Proper analysis of performance metrics will guide traders in evaluating the viability of their strategy and inform future adjustments.

Real-Life Example of Backtesting

To further illustrate the importance of backtesting, consider a hypothetical trader, Lisa, who develops a strategy based on momentum trading. Lisa decides her entry point will be defined by a stock price crossing above its 50-day moving average, while her exit strategy will involve selling when the price falls below this average.

After defining her strategies, Lisa collects five years of historical data for the stocks she’s interested in. Using a backtesting software program, she runs her strategy against the data. The results indicate that the strategy produced an average annual return of 12%, with a maximum drawdown of 15%.

Upon reflection, Lisa identifies that the strategy particularly stumbles in volatile markets, where sudden swings often trigger her exit rule. Armed with this knowledge, Lisa considers setting a wider stop-loss threshold for her trades during volatile periods, ultimately enhancing the robustness of her trading strategy moving forward.

Summarizing the Importance of Backtesting

In summary, backtesting stands as a pivotal process in developing a competent trading strategy. By allowing traders to simulate their strategies against historical data, backtesting reveals key performance insights, identifies potential enhancements, and builds valuable confidence. As exemplified by Lisa’s journey, backtesting helps traders not only assess their strategy’s viability but also adapt and refine their approach in an ever-evolving market landscape. To maximize potential profitability, it’s crucial for traders to integrate backtesting into their regular trading routines. Embracing this practice can significantly influence overall trading success and mitigate risks involved with live market trading.

FAQs About Backtesting

Q: How far back should I backtest my trading strategy?

A: It is advisable to backtest a trading strategy over a span of at least two to three years. This duration allows traders to capture a broad spectrum of market conditions and economic cycles, ensuring that the strategy can be validated across varying contexts.

Q: Can backtesting guarantee success in the markets?

A: While backtesting can offer insightful analysis regarding the effectiveness of a strategy, it does not offer a guaranteed future performance. Financial markets are inherently dynamic, and conditions can shift rapidly, making past performance inadequate to predict future results.

Q: What type of data is essential for backtesting?

A: Essential data for backtesting includes historical price data, volume information, and, depending on the trading strategy, relevant economic indicators. This comprehensive dataset allows for accurate simulations of trading conditions.

Q: How do I know if my backtest results are reliable?

A: To enhance the reliability of backtest results, traders should use a substantial amount of historical data, implement strict adherence to the trading strategy defined, and conduct out-of-sample testing to validate the strategy under new data not used in the initial backtest.

References

1. Schwager, Jack D. (1996). “Market Wizards: Interviews with Top Traders.” New York: HarperBusiness.

2. Elder, Alexander (1993). “Trading for a Living: Psychology, Trading Tactics, Money Management.” New York: Wiley.

3. Pring, Martin J. (2002). “Technical Analysis Explained: The Successful Investor’s Guide to Spotting Investment Trends.” New York: McGraw-Hill.

Are you ready to trade? Explore our Strategies here and start trading with us!